A typical visit to the Coves del Drac, or Dragon Caves, usually lasts around 1.5 to 2 hours. This timeframe allows visitors to fully appreciate the stunning natural beauty and unique geological formations within the caves. The guided tour typically begins with an introduction to the history and significance of the caves, providing a captivating context that enhances the overall experience. As you make your way through the various chambers, you'll encounter impressive stalactites and stalagmites, which have formed over thousands of years, creating a breathtaking underground landscape.
One of the highlights of the visit is the underground lake, known as Lake Martel, where a short classical music concert is often held, adding an enchanting touch to the atmosphere. This performance usually lasts about 10 minutes and is a memorable part of the experience. After the concert, visitors have the chance to stroll through the remaining sections of the caves at a leisurely pace, allowing time for photographs and reflection on the remarkable sights. Overall, the combination of guided exploration, informative commentary, and the magical ambiance of the caves makes for a rewarding visit that many travelers cherish.
